solve the system of equations using elimination/ combinations.
-2x - y= -4
x+ 2y = 5

If [tex]-2x-y=-4[/tex] and [tex]x+2y=5[/tex], notice that

[tex](-2x-y)+2(x+2y)=-4+2\cdot5\implies3y=6\implies y=2[/tex]

Then

[tex]x+2\cdot2=5\implies x=1[/tex]
